Daniel Weiss

Research Group Leader Deep Brain Stimulation at the Center for Neurology

Dr. Daniel Weiss is the leader of the Tübingen scientific working group on Deep Brain Stimulation (DBS). With a background in Electrophysiology, and Movement Disorders he is a distinguished expert for DBS therapies. As such, he developed novel stimulation algorithms for resistant freezing of gait and introduced the concept of additional nigral deep brain stimulation. This translates into a large multicentre randomised controlled trial. Moreover, he uncovered in a research project from the German Research Council (DFG) both cortical and neuromuscular correlates of freezing events, and these findings are believed to translate into customised adaptive therapies in future. Moreover, he described genetic predictors of deep brain stimulation outcomes in tight collaboration with Prof. Dr. Rejko Krüger.
